A 25.4 Option for patsry cream static storage (A-M-N)
DIP 8 in ON position enables the static storage of pastry cream.
When reaching the cooling temperature set (3A, 3M, 3N) the compressor will stop
and will restart when the temperature raises by 2° C as to the value set.
Parameter A18 taht can be programmed 0÷5 minutes determines the operation
GB
time for low speed beater
Parameter A19 determines pause time for the beater and can be programmed
10
1÷4 hours.
1 1
If parameter A18 has value 0, low speed beater will not restart.
